Is it legal to use an anonymous casino in Australia?

The Interactive Gambling Act of 2001 makes it tricky. Australian-based operators can’t offer online pokies. But offshore casinos that accept Aussie players operate in a gray area. You’re not breaking the law by playing. Just be aware that there’s no local consumer protection.

Banking Options: Crypto vs E-Wallets vs Cards

For anonymous play, crypto is king.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in are the most common. They don’t require any personal information beyond a wallet address. E-wallets like Skrill or Neteller are second-best. They add a layer of separation from your bank, but they still require ID to set up the account.

Credit cards are the worst option for anonymity. Every transaction is tracked. Plus, some Australian banks block gambling transactions entirely. So if you’re looking for the best anonymous casino australia 2026 instant play experience, stick to crypto or e-wallets.
